Focus Van Heater Issues

Model : Focus 2008-, 1.8L Duratorq-DI HPCR (115PS) Lynx,

Having an issue with my van. Heaters are very slow to blow hot air. Then when i am moving and have the revs up it blows hot air just fine. Come to a stop in traffic and at idle it goes back down to cold air again.

temp gauge on the dash is reading mid way as normal.

I'm thinking my thermostat has had it.

Had a quick search and cant seem to find a guide on changing it.

Any other common issues which could be causing it?

Air lock, blocked heater matrix or could be the Water Pump. Impellers probably broken so doesn't really pump water around the engine/heater very well at idle.
